How To Fix VP178 - Contact person &1 is blocked


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: VP - Vertriebsbelegpartner

  • Message number: 178

  • Message text: Contact person &1 is blocked

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You want to create or change data for contact person &V1&. The data
    related to contact person &V1& may include personal data and is blocked.

    System Response

    The system does not display any data related to contact person &V1& to
    protect personal data.

    How to fix this error?

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message VP178 - Contact person &1 is blocked ?

    SAP Error Message:
    VP178 Contact person &1 is blocked


    Cause:

    This error occurs when you try to use or assign a contact person in a business transaction (e.g., sales order, customer master, etc.), but the contact person is marked as blocked in the system. The block status prevents the contact person from being used in documents or processes.


    Explanation:

    • Contact persons in SAP are maintained in the customer master or business partner master.
    • Each contact person can be blocked individually (e.g., due to leaving the company, incorrect data, or other reasons).
    • When a blocked contact person is referenced in a transaction, SAP throws the VP178 error to prevent usage of invalid or inactive contacts.

    How to Check:

    1. Go to the transaction where contact persons are maintained, for example:
      • XD03 (Display Customer Master) ? Contact Persons tab
      • BP (Business Partner) ? Contact Persons section
    2. Find the contact person with the number mentioned in the error message (&1).
    3. Check if the contact person is marked as blocked.

    Solution:

    • Unblock the contact person if they should be active and used in transactions:
      • In the customer master or business partner transaction, remove the block flag for the contact person.
    • Use a different contact person who is not blocked.
    • If the contact person is blocked intentionally (e.g., no longer valid), update the transaction or master data to reference a valid contact person.

    Steps to unblock a contact person (example in customer master):

    1. Execute transaction XD02 (Change Customer Master).
    2. Enter the customer number and go to the Contact Persons tab.
    3. Select the contact person &1.
    4. Remove the block indicator (if present).
    5. Save the changes.

    Additional Information:

    • Blocking a contact person is a way to maintain data integrity and avoid using outdated or invalid contacts.
    • The block can be set manually or via mass changes or data cleansing processes.
    • Always verify with business users before unblocking a contact person to ensure data correctness.
